This is a table showing the mean plasma concentration of methylphenidate in nanograms per milliliter. The concentration is measured after the oral administration of extended-release methylphenidate hydrochloride tablets at a dosage of 18mg once daily or immediate-release methylphenidate at a dosage of 5mg or 15mg three times daily.*
